MINUTES — MANAGEMENT MEETING, LICENSING DISPUTE

Attendees reviewed the ongoing dispute with Quillbrand Systems over the Merrowgate toolkit licence. Counsel advised that branch communications remain factual and avoid speculation. Invoicing under the disputed licence is suspended pending mediation. Branch managers will route customer queries to head office. Management's preferred settlement direction is recorded in the confidential note appended below.

confidential, yafof-tawef: The finance team signed off on a budget of $34.3 million for Project Zorox. The renewal with Aldethax Freight closes at $12.7 million a year, 10 percent below the last contract.

## Onboarding: Spreadsheet export memory usage

Context for the weekly sync: the SheetFall export worker on Drennor Cloud spikes past 4 GB on workbooks over 200k rows. Streaming writes landed last sprint; peak usage is down 60%, but large pivot exports still OOM occasionally. Profiling runs are gated behind the internal HeapScope service, which new folks will need for repro work. Request access through your team lead, then run the profiler against the staging export queue. The HeapScope service key currently in use is below.

API key for bagaf-hafog: zpat15_8OtARJSHzaguOJU

# Env file for the Quillhaven broker upgrade (Fennelcast 4.x to 5.x).
# Support team: read before editing. The 5.x migration changes queue
# durability defaults, so mirrored queues must be redeclared before
# traffic cutover. Do not restart consumers until the dead-letter
# exchange is rebound, or in-flight messages from the old vhost may
# be dropped silently. The broker's admin API now requires a token
# at startup, so insert the following line directly below this block:

sealed setting: LEDGER_TOKEN20=6148d35bbb480b0ab79e